			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>We have completed this stencil project featuring a very early stencil design.  The design originates from the Captain John Coolidge House in Plymouth, Vermont stenciled by Erastus Gates.  This particular design is very similar to Moses Eaton&#8217;s style as Mr. Gates highly regarded Moses&#8217; style.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The decoration of choice for walls in Colonial America was painted walls with intricate stenciled designs.  Stenciled walls were less expensive and were considered very stylish rather than impersonal mass-produced wallpaper.  Some stencil artists would use the wallpaper motifs and were inspired to re-create some of the wallpaper designs onto walls.</p>
